Atlas Pharmaceuticals, LLC: Ascorbic Acid Injection Recalled Due to Incorrect "Non-Corn Source" Label

Agency Publication Date: October 15, 2019
Share:
Sign in to monitor this recall

Summary

Atlas Pharmaceuticals, LLC is recalling 1,646 vials of its Ascorbic Acid (Vitamin C) Sterile Injection Solution, 500 mg/mL, because the product is labeled as being from a "Non-Corn Source" when it actually contains ingredients derived from corn. This recall affects 50 mL vials distributed to healthcare facilities and clinics in Arizona and Colorado between August 2019 and early 2020. Patients with severe corn allergies who receive this injection could experience a serious allergic reaction. If you have received this injection, you should contact your healthcare provider or pharmacist immediately, especially if you have a known corn allergy.

Risk

The product is mislabeled as being free of corn, but it actually contains corn-sourced ingredients. This poses a significant risk of severe allergic reactions or anaphylaxis for patients with corn hypersensitivity who are administered the injection.
